The Austin Company has provided design services on several projects for this client, including port facilities, distribution, corporate headquarters, computer centers, and manufacturing facilities. Toyota elected to make an acquired Long Beach facility the source of all truck beds for the U.S. market.

Austin was engaged to perform services for this major assembly plant expansion. When completed, the expansion had increased production space by nearly fifty percent.

Automation and efficiency of the assembly process were increased, in part by the installation of the first Japanese in floor conveyor system of its type in the U.S.

Painting and finishing operations were upgraded as well in the $25,000,000 program that total Toyota investment in the facility to $50,000,000.

Through state-of-the-art handling and electrodeposition painting systems, Toyota is able to achieve greatly improved efficiency on the assembly lines. The in-floor conveyor system is the first of its kind in the United States.
